Regular Season Round 19: Falcon - SISU 83-46

Date: March 13, 2022
The most exciting game was a derby match between two local teams from Copenhagen: Falcon (#1) and SISU (#3). Falcon (14-1) crushed visiting SISU (6-8) by 37 points 83-46. It ended at the same time the two-game winning streak of SISU. The game without a history. Falcon led from the first minutes and controlled entire game increasing their lead in each quarter. They held SISU to an opponent 23.5 percent shooting from the field compared to 41.8 percent accuracy of the winners. They outrebounded SISU 56-35 including a 37-22 advantage in defensive rebounds. Falcon looked well-organized offensively handing out 23 assists. It was a great evening for international power forward Emilie Hesseldal (185-1990, college: Colorado St.) who led her team to a victory with a double-double by scoring 16 points, 25 rebounds and 5 assists. International guard Elisabeth Brynaa (176-1993) helped adding 14 points and 6 rebounds. At the losing side Josefine Haabegaard (180-1999) responded with 11 points and 5 rebounds and guard Michala Bork (178-2003) scored 11 points. The winner was already known earlier in the game, so both coaches allowed to play the bench players saving starting five for next games. Falcon have a solid series of four victories in a row. Newly promoted Falcon maintains first place with 14-1 record. SISU at the other side keeps the third position with eight games lost. Falcon are looking forward to face league's second-placed Amager in Kastrup in the next round and it will be for sure the game of the week. SISU will play at home against Herlev and it may be a tough game between close rivals.
